From dda917204b7866ef5e1168f6d3e36ee4e336245d Mon Sep 17 00:00:00 2001 From: Tomas Babej Date: Thu, 12 Jun 2025 20:50:52 -0400 Subject: [PATCH] IntegrationTest: Support most modern maintainer line --- tests/base.py |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/tests/base.py b/tests/base.py index 3eccdf3..a47382b 100644 --- a/tests/base.py +++ b/tests/base.py @@ -166,11 +166,14 @@ class IntegrationTest(object): return False # Assert only note about Bram or Mike being maintainer is in messages - bramline = u'Messages maintainer: Bram Moolenaar ' - mikeline = u'Messages maintainer: Mike Williams ' + acceptable_default_messages = { + 'Messages maintainer: Bram Moolenaar ', + 'Messages maintainer: Mike Williams ', + 'Messages maintainer: The Vim Project' + } if not soft: - assert self.client.command('messages') in (bramline, mikeline) - elif self.client.command('messages') not in (bramline, mikeline): + assert self.client.command('messages') in acceptable_default_messages + elif self.client.command('messages') not in acceptable_default_messages: return False # Assert that TW and cache objects exist